Where previously commands were sent to dogecoind by running
"dogecoind <command>", 1.7 adopts the model from Bitcoin Core 0.9 where there is
a separate "dogecoin-cli" executable which us used instead. This avoids the risk
a separate "dogecoin-cli" executable which is used instead. This avoids the risk
of accidentally trying to start two daemons at the same time, for example.

Testnet
-------
As mentioned at the start of this document, the alpha-client is for use on the
As mentioned at the start of this document, the alpha-client is for use with the
Dogecoin testnet only. This is an alternative Dogecoin blockchain which is
not used for real transactions, and instead is intended for testing of experimental
clients. Wallets and addresses are incompatible with the normal Dogecoin
network, in order to isolate the two.
